Transistors - Isixazululo Esiphelele Sokukhulisa Izimpawu Zikagesi Ezintekenteke

I-transistor iyisisetshenziswa se-elekthronikhi esincane esingabangela izinguquko kusiginali enkulu yokuphuma kukagesi ngoshintsho oluncane kusignali encane yokufaka. Okusho ukuthi, isignali yokufaka ebuthakathaka ingakhuliswa yi-transistor. I-transistor iqukethe izendlalelo ezintathu ze-silicon noma i-germanium semiconductor material. Ukungcola kwengezwa kusendlalelo ngasinye ukuze kwakhiwe indlela ethile yokuziphatha eshajwa kahle kagesi noma engalungile. U-“P” ungowesendlalelo esishajwayo kanti u-“N” ungowesendlalelo esishajwayo esinegethivu. Ama-Transistors angaba yi-NPN noma i-PNP ekucushweni kwezendlalelo. Awukho umehluko othile ngaphandle kwe-polarity yama-voltages adinga ukusetshenziswa ukwenza i-transistor isebenze. Isignali yokufaka ebuthakathaka isetshenziswa kungqimba olumaphakathi olubizwa ngokuthi isisekelo futhi ngokuvamile lubhekiselwa emhlabathini nawo oxhunywe kungqimba olungezansi olubizwa ngokuthi i-emitter. Isignali enkudlwana yokuphumayo ithathwa kumqoqi futhi ebhekiselwa phansi kanye ne-emitter. Ama-resistors engeziwe nama-capacitor ayadingeka kanye nomthombo wamandla okungenani owodwa we-DC ukuze kuqedelwe i-transistor amplifier.

I-transistor iyisakhiwo semishini yesimanje kagesi kanye nemisakazo eyandulelwe yona, ama-calculator, amakhompyutha, nezinye izinhlelo zesimanje zikagesi. Abaqambi empeleni baklonyeliswa ngeNobel Prize ngo-1956 ngokusungula i-transistor. Kungaphikiswana ngokuthi ingenye yezinto eziqanjiwe ezibalulekile zekhulu lama-20. Ngo-2009, i-transistor yokuqala eyasungulwa yi-Bell Labs yaqanjwa ngokuthi i-IEEE Milestone. Kunama-transistors angaphezu kwesigidigidi akhiqizwa unyaka ngamunye (aziwa ngokuthi ama-discrete transistors). Kodwa-ke, iningi elikhulu likhiqizwa kumasekethe ahlanganisiwe kanye nama-diode, ama-resistors, ama-capacitor, nezinye izakhi ze-elekthronikhi, ezihlanganisa amasekhethi kagesi. Ama-Transistors angasetshenziswa ngenani lanoma yikuphi ukusuka ku-20 kumasango anengqondo ukuya ku-3 billion ku-microprocessor. Ngenxa yezindleko eziphansi, ukuguquguquka, nokuthembeka okuhlotshaniswa ne-transistor, isikhiqizwa kabanzi kakhulu. Ukubeka izinto ngendlela efanele, kwakunama-transistors ayizigidi ezingu-60 akhelwe wonke umuntu eMhlabeni emuva ngo-2002. Manje ngemva kweminyaka eyishumi, lelo nani lisaqhubeka nokukhula.

Izinhlobo ezimbili zama-transistors i-bipolar transistor kanye ne-field-effect transistor, ezinokuhluka okuncane mayelana nendlela asetshenziswa ngayo kusekethe. Ama-Transistors avame ukusetshenziswa njengamaswishi e-elekthronikhi kukho kokubili amandla aphezulu kanye nezicelo zamandla aphansi. Angasetshenziswa futhi njengama-amplifiers ngokuthi ushintsho oluncane ku-voltage lushintsha i-current encane ngokusebenzisa isisekelo se-transistor. Ezinye izinzuzo eziyinhloko zama-transistors ngaphezu kweminye imikhiqizo usayizi omncane, isisindo esincane, ukungasebenzisi amandla yi-heater cathode, isikhathi sokufudumala kwama-cathode heater adingekayo ngemva kokufakwa kwamandla, ukwethembeka okuphezulu, ubunzima obukhulu bomzimba, impilo ende kakhulu, kanye nokungezwani ukushaqeka komshini nokudlidliza, phakathi kokunye.
